Really good signing that. The big fear with Gillesphey is that his lack of pace will expose the area where he’s weakest again, which is chasing back after a ball over his head. A lot of his mistakes came from those sorts of balls over the top and faster attacking teams will look to exploit that. He’s best when he can win the first header or engage a defender square on. Bell offers pace and power in those situations and we can switch between them depending on if we need to not get caught out or if we might have a bit more of the ball. Does potentially allow us to push Ramsay to RWB if we need to in a pinch because we’ll have the recovery pace in Bell
